Understanding the Blue Light Card and Its Purpose
The Blue Light Card is a discount scheme designed specifically for people working in emergency services and related sectors. It grants access to thousands of discounts on shopping, travel, leisure, and more. The card is primarily aimed at those who serve the community in critical roles such as police officers, firefighters, NHS staff, social workers, and armed forces personnel.
This card provides a valuable way to save money on everyday expenses and special purchases. Since many of these professions involve long hours and high stress, the Blue Light Card serves as a small but meaningful gesture of appreciation. The scheme is widely recognized across the UK and has partnerships with numerous retailers and service providers.
Eligibility Criteria for the Blue Light Card
Not everyone can apply for a Blue Light Card; there are strict eligibility requirements that applicants must meet. The card is reserved for individuals who work in specific sectors linked to public safety and health. Here’s an overview of who qualifies:
- Emergency Services: Police officers, firefighters, paramedics, ambulance staff
- NHS Staff: Nurses, doctors, healthcare assistants, administrative staff within NHS trusts
- Social Care Workers: Those employed in social work or care homes supporting vulnerable groups
- Armed Forces: Serving personnel in the British Army, Royal Navy, Royal Air Force
- Other Eligible Groups: Prison officers, coastguard personnel, lifeguards at public pools
Applicants must provide proof of their employment status within these sectors to be accepted. Proof can include work ID cards, payslips, or official employer letters.
The Step-by-Step Process: How To Get Blue Light Card?
Applying for the Blue Light Card has been streamlined into a simple online process that takes just minutes if you have the necessary documentation ready.
Step 1: Visit the Official Website
Start by navigating to the official Blue Light Card website. This is crucial because only applications through this portal are valid and secure.
Step 2: Choose Your Membership Type
There are two main types of membership:
- Individual Membership: For single applicants who want one personal card.
- Group Membership: For organizations or departments wishing to provide cards to multiple employees.
Most users will opt for individual membership unless applying on behalf of a team.
Step 3: Complete the Application Form
You’ll need to fill out personal details including your name, address, email address, and employment information. At this stage, you’ll also upload proof of your eligibility such as:
- A photo ID badge issued by your employer
- A recent payslip showing your role in an eligible organization
- An official employment letter confirming your position
The system accepts various file formats like JPEG or PDF.
Step 4: Pay the Membership Fee (If Applicable)
The Blue Light Card usually requires an annual fee which covers administration costs. This fee varies depending on whether you choose digital-only membership or a physical card plus digital access.
Step 5: Receive Your Card & Start Saving
Once approved (which typically takes between 24-72 hours), you’ll receive either a physical card by post or immediate access to your digital card via email or app. You can then start enjoying discounts across thousands of retailers both online and in-store.
The Different Types of Blue Light Cards Explained
The scheme offers several membership options tailored to different needs:
| Card Type | Description | Annual Fee |
|---|---|---|
| Physical + Digital Card | A tangible card sent by mail plus access to digital discounts. | £4.99 – £5.99 |
| Digital Only Membership | No physical card; discounts accessed via app or website. | £4.00 – £4.50 |
| Youth Membership (Under 18) | A discounted rate for eligible young emergency workers. | £1.99 – £2.50 |
| Bespoke Group Memberships | Catered packages for large organizations with multiple employees. | Varies based on number of members. |
Choosing between physical and digital depends on personal preference; many prefer having a physical card to present at shops but others find digital more convenient.

Troubleshooting Common Issues When Applying For Your Blue Light Card
Sometimes applications hit snags due to missing documentation or unclear eligibility evidence. Here’s how to avoid common pitfalls:
- If your proof isn’t accepted initially—double-check it meets specifications like clearly showing your name/role/employer details.
- If payment fails during checkout—try using another payment method such as debit cards instead of credit cards; ensure no browser extensions block transactions.
- If waiting times extend beyond three days—contact customer support directly via email or phone for status updates rather than reapplying repeatedly which can delay processing further.
- If unsure about eligibility—review official guidelines carefully before submitting; don’t guess because rejected applications may require resubmission causing delays overall.
